Description Of Incident:
|
Heavy rains last night and this morning have caused a brief combined sewer overflow from two locations on East Creek. CSOs serve as a "relief valve" in the sewer collection system when rain water overwhelms the capacity of the sewers. This prevents stormwater and wastewater from backing up onto streets and into buildings.
